Derbyshire

County town: Derby

Other major towns: Ilkeston, Chesterfield

Situated in the East Midlands, Derbyshire is predominantly made up of small market towns, villages and rolling countryside, much of which makes up the Peak District National Park. The county has long been a favourite for city folk to visit, with many tourist attractions - the mines and caverns around the Castleton area, Eyam otherwise known as The Plague Village, Chatsworth House, and Bakewell for a traditional Bakewell Pudding, and Buxton - famous for its mineral water.

Florence Nightingale was the daughter of a Derbyshire gentleman and although born in Florence she spent much of her early life at Lea Hirst, near Crich.

The county has undergone numerous changes over the years.
